JUDGMENT :

K. Vinod Chandran, J.

The petitioner is aggrieved with the fact that the petitioner's application for electric connection to a petroleum dealership has been declined as per Exhibit P6 for reason of no consent having been issued by the 4th respondent, who is the owner of the property. The officials of the Kerala State Electricity Board [for brevity "KSEB"], which is the 1st respondent herein, turned down the application of the petitioner on the ground that as per clause (2) of Regulation 45 of the Kerala Electricity Supply Code, 2014 [for brevity "Supply Code of 2014"] if the applicant is not an owner but an occupier of the premises, they shall furnish a No Objection Certificate from the owner of the premises along with the other documents stipulated therein.

2. The petitioner has challenged Regulation 45(2) also herein. The facts arising in the above case would indicate that a challenge to Regulation 45(2) need not be considered as of now and the writ petition itself can be disposed of on the basis of the peculiar facts arising in the above case.
